What Precisely is a Cholesterol Blood Test and Its Significance?
Private Cholesterol Blood Test in Darlington: A cholesterol blood test serves as an essential diagnostic tool widely used within the UK healthcare system to evaluate lipid levels. This straightforward procedure is designed to detect potential risks of heart disease by analysing various types of cholesterol present in the bloodstream. Typically, it involves a simple blood draw performed at local clinics, with results thoroughly analysed and interpreted in accordance with established NHS guidelines. Understanding these lipid levels is vital as they enable individuals to make informed decisions regarding their cardiovascular health and assist healthcare providers in developing effective treatment plans tailored to individual needs.

Key Preparation Steps for Cholesterol Testing in the UK
What Specific Preparation Steps Are Required for the Cholesterol Test?
Preparing for a cholesterol blood test typically necessitates fasting for at least 12 hours. This practice is standard in the UK, as it ensures accurate results. During this fasting period, it is crucial to avoid consuming alcohol and heavy meals, as advised by healthcare providers, to achieve reliable cholesterol readings. Proper preparation is essential for obtaining accurate data, allowing healthcare professionals to provide appropriate advice and interventions based on the results obtained, thereby enhancing patient care.

Frequently Asked Questions about Cholesterol Testing
What is a cholesterol blood test?
A cholesterol blood test measures the levels of different types of cholesterol in your blood, helping assess your risk for heart disease and guiding your health decisions.
How often should I get tested for cholesterol?
Adults over 40 should have their cholesterol checked every five years or more frequently if they have identified risk factors that may affect their cardiovascular health.
Is fasting necessary before the cholesterol test?
Fasting for 12 hours is typically recommended before a cholesterol blood test to ensure accurate readings, allowing for better interpretation of your health status.
What can high cholesterol indicate for my health?
High cholesterol can indicate an increased risk of heart disease and stroke, often necessitating lifestyle changes or medication to manage levels effectively and mitigate risks.
Are cholesterol tests painful?
Most individuals experience minimal discomfort during a cholesterol test, as it involves a small needle prick to draw blood, making the process relatively straightforward.
How can I lower my cholesterol levels effectively?
Lifestyle changes such as adopting a healthier diet, engaging in regular exercise, and quitting smoking can effectively help lower cholesterol levels, improving overall health.
What should I do if my cholesterol levels are high?
If your cholesterol levels are high, consult your GP for personalised advice regarding dietary changes, exercise, and potential medication to manage your health effectively.
Are there any risks in taking a cholesterol test?
Risks associated with cholesterol testing are minimal, with the most common being slight bruising at the blood draw site, which typically resolves quickly.
Where can I get a cholesterol test in Darlington?
Cholesterol tests can be obtained from NHS clinics, private practices, or community pharmacies located in Darlington, ensuring accessible options for all residents.
What do I need to bring to my cholesterol test appointment?
Bring your NHS number, if applicable, along with any relevant medical history or a list of medications to your cholesterol test appointment to facilitate the process.
